Description
Description - With granite elevations beneath a slate roof, this charming home offers well-proportioned accommodation with an abundance of character. Greeted by a private parking area enclosed by a granite wall displaying a pretty rockery and flower bed, the barn welcomes you straight into an entrance vestibule with a step leading to the double aspect sitting room that is flooded with natural light from windows on both sides and double doors inviting you to the garden. This room is highlighted by exposed beams and a distinctive stone fireplace housing a log burner. Exposed beams continue into the kitchen/breakfast room which also boasts solid wood units and is again engulfed with natural light. Upstairs there are four double bedrooms each enjoying views over the gardens and surrounding countryside. The master bedroom (with ensuite shower room) showcases a vaulted ceiling with revealed cruk beams – a lovely nod to the barn’s history. There is also a sky-light window drawing in the daytime light as well as the nighttime stars. A well-appointed family bathroom completes the upstairs accommodation. Attached to the barn is a substantial double garage/workshop with vaulted ceiling, light and power connected. The extensive and beautifully maintained garden lies to the rear and is dappled with different seating spots amongst the cottage style and more formal areas which also include an array of soft fruit trees, kitchen garden, polytunnel and shed. The attractive lawns sweep and flow between these areas and there is a larger patio ideal for alfresco entertaining. Situation & Amenities - Cadleigh is a small rural hamlet in South Devon nestled on the southern edge of Dartmoor. There is the popular Hunting Lodge restaurant within walking distance and other places of interest include the historical monastic house at St Austin’s Priory which still offers weekly masses. The large Tesco at Lee Mill is also closeby. Less than 2 miles away and with the pretty River Erme flowing through from the moors, is the family-orientated town of Ivybridge with its rich heritage of traditional industries such as milling and cloth making that are still celebrated today. As well as its fascinating history, Ivybridge offers adventure. The countryside and moorland offer miles of magnificent walking trails out of the town, whilst in the town itself you’ll find pubs, eateries and a variety of shops and supermarkets. Ivybridge offers a good choice of primary schools all within the catchment of the renowned Ivybridge Community College with its World Class Quality Mark Award. There are several places of worship with noteworthy histories, GP and Dental Surgeries, a Minor Injuries Unit, two leisure centres with swimming pools, fitness suites, and various health classes. The charming Watermark with its welcoming library, IT suite, cinema, theatre, coffee shop and conference facilities as well as the ever-popular Ivybridge Rugby, Football, Cricket, and Tennis clubs all add to the community focus of the town. Ivybridge certainly has a wealth of opportunities to welcome you and with its very own train station there are excellent transport links to Plymouth, Exeter, and London with all the amenities that larger cities can offer.
